Form 4: Entrada Therapeutics CFO Kory James Wentworth Sells Shares Under 10b5-1 Trading Plan

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4 Filing


Entrada Therapeutics' CFO, Kory James Wentworth, sold 3,195 shares of common stock at an average price of $14.971 per share on September 9, 2024, under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

Summary

  • On September 9, 2024, Kory James Wentworth, the Chief Financial Officer of Entrada Therapeutics, Inc. (TRDA), sold 3,195 shares of the company's common stock.
  • The sale was executed at a weighted average price of $14.971 per share.
  • The transactions were carried out under a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an adopted on March 15, 2024.
  • Following the reported transaction, Wentworth beneficially owns 76,486 shares of Entrada Therapeutics common stock directly.

Industry Context

This Form 4 filing is a routine disclosure of insider transactions. It provides transparency to investors regarding the trading activities of company executives. The use of a 10b5-1 trading plan suggests that the sales were pre-planned and not based on any inside information at the time of the transaction.
